Psychosomatic Medicine: history
Not very informative: “As old as medicine”, “since antiquity”
More informative: “counter reformation” against natural science preponderance in late 19th century medicine
But: two very different forms of “counter reformation” at the beginning of 20th century

Psychosomatic Medicine: history
Psychogenetic tradition
problem: dualistic approach, less acceptable to patients (“either-or”) “Medicine for bodies without souls and for souls without bodies” advantage: - clear (psycho-)therapeutic strategies, - takes part in development of (psychodynamic) psychotherapies since Freud (insight, new emotional experiences, re-structuring of personality) - conceptual basis for psychosomatic specialists and departments

Psychosomatic Medicine: history
Both T v Uexküll and V v Weizsäcker applied their concepts to medicine Both were concerned with psychosomatic disorders VvWs goal was not “integrated psychosomatic medicine”, but anthropological medicine and, in the end, medical anthropology advantage: good acceptance by patients (“as well as”), clear guidance for clinical contacts in all of medicine, good integration of body psychotherapy, but: less clear (psycho-)therapeutic strategies
Psychosomatic Medicine: history
Institutionalization in relation to psychiatry German specialty Chairs and Departments of Psychosomatic Medicine founded around 1970 to ensure “Psychotherapy in Medicine”, because German psychiatry was reluctant to integrate psychotherapy Karl Jaspers was always highly critical of the theoretical status of psychoanalysis (mix of “Explaining” and “Understanding”) and also of V v Weizsäckers concepts
Psychosomatic Medicine today: disorders
Primarily concerned with those bodily distress disorders which are amenable to psychotherapy somatoform disorders/ functional somatic syndromes somato-psychic disorders including psycho-oncology, psycho-cardiology eating disorders post-traumatic disorders
Overlap with psychiatry concerning Depressive/ anxiety disorders Personality disorders (e.g. Borderline)
Psychosomatic Medicine today: aspects of aetiological models
Disposition – Trigger - Maintenance
Developmental, i.e. early relationship experiences influence attachment patterns and stress resilience (epigenetics)
Symptoms as consequence of developmental deficit and of functional/ intentional adaptation
Interpersonal context highly relevant for symptom manifestation and maintenance

Models of clinical practice/ therapy
In daily practice, these models of practice are competing biomedical: - therapist as scientist clinician, formerly known as “biological psychiatrist” - psychotherapy as drug - symptom reduction as correction of mechanistic deficit

interpersonal: - therapist as participant observer, formerly known as “psychotherapist” - therapy as interpersonal process, also for drugs and other interventions aiming at neurobiology - alleviation of suffering/ motivational insight – change as new meaning/ adaptation - compatible with minimal representationalism
( systemic: - therapist as non-intentional pertubator - therapy as pertubation of an autopoietic system - compatible with radical enactivism)

What aspects does the embodied/ embedded approach bring to these debates?
A disorder of the self is a lack of coherence that is beyond the norm and/ or causes suffering and/ or dysfunction related to identity, agency and self-awareness
In conventional terms, disorders of the embodied self can be mental disorders as well as neurological or other organic disorders (in fact, many chronic diseases, irrespective of aetiology) e.g. schizophrenia, borderline personality disorder, somatoform/ functional somatic syndromes, autism, dementia brain damage, brain infarction, Parkinson, epilepsy, cancer, eating disorders, dissociative disorders

Disorders of the embodied self
Where disorder is defined on the level of experience and behaviour (in most mental disorders) , there is a need to quantitatively evaluate the alterations in lower level aspects of self (e.g. homoeostatic neuroimmunological mechanisms) maintain a balanced view of symptoms as indicators of (mal-) adaptation and of deficit (e.g. depressive inactivity)
Where disorder is defined on the neurological level (e.g. in brain infarction), there is a need to qualitatively evaluate the alterations of higher level aspects of self (beyond experimental neuropsychology, e.g. case histories by Oliver Sacks) view symptoms not only as indicators of deficit, but also of adaptation (e.g. differences in agency between pointing and grasping in neurological lesions – K. Goldstein)
Disorders of the embodied self
It follows that there is an element of illness, i.e. an intentional, adaptational
element in all “organic” disease - e.g. cancer-related fatigue, on-off in parkinson, frequency of seizures in epilepsy etc. there is an element of disease, i.e. structurally fixed deficit in all “psychological” illness - e.g. deficits in structural abilities like mentalization a developmental interpersonal perspective is one common aetiological background for intentional maladaptations as well as structural deficits
Some implications for therapy 1
Therapy of disorders of the embodied self will necessarily be complex/ multimodal in all cases (neurological as well as mental) - “Psychotherapy” and “biological therapy” describe endpoints of a spectrum of foci of therapeutic interventions have interlevel effects across the intention – mechanism divide - e.g. psychological effects of sensorimotor therapies - e.g. biological effects of psychotherapy overcome the distinction of “verum” and “placebo” as elements of all therapies

Some implications for therapy 2
Therapy of disorders of the embodied self will necessarily have adaptational rather than curative aims throughout - cures are very rare and curative intentions often go hand-in-hand with narrow one-level approaches have as overarching therapeutic aims better adaptation in terms of identity, agency and self-awareness
Some implications for therapy 2
Treating patients as having disorders of the embodied self
– a “mental” and “bodily” entity, in need of intentional descriptions of all, also of its “bodily” interactions – may provide a scientifically sound conceptual “anchor” supported by neuroscience, developmental psychology, philosophy for a coherent integration of different therapeutic approaches (in particular, it provides an anchor also for the integration of body psychotherapy in multimodal therapy)
Some implications for therapy 3
The interaction of therapist and patient is a necessary element of all therapy there is no non-communication relevant aspects/ dimensions for (training of) therapists are - self reflection - emotions as indicators of relations and motivations - shared decision making, “Umgang”, - background knowledge e.g. of attachment patterns, iatrogenic harm Two symmetrical risks - without close observation of the interaction, intentional aspects of a disorder will easily be overlooked - overemphasizing the therapeutic interaction will lead to a neglect of (structural) deficits in a patient Additional risk in chronic cases: dependency undermining agency

Conclusions 1
Parts of the concepts of psychosomatic medicine are a fore-runner of current embodied/ embedded approaches
The strategic preferences of current psychosomatic medicine could gain support from the embodied/ embedded approach
The descriptive category of “disorders of the embodied self” and of their therapy is helpful for a broader view on the interrelations of different levels of description and explanation for bodily and mental phenomena in mental and physical disorders
“Integrated psychosomatic medicine” with a clear therapeutic profile is the best application of the embodied/ embedded approach in medicine
